Matheny, Adam Pence was born on September 6, 1932 in Stanford, Kentucky, United States. Son of Adam Pence and Dorotha (Steele) Matheny.
Bachelor of Science, Columbia University, 1958. Doctor of Philosophy, Vanderbilt University, 1962. Senior human factors engineer Martin Aerospace division, Baltimore, 1962-1963.
Instructor Johns Hopkins University Medical School, 1963-1965.
Stafffellow National Institute Child Health and Human Development, 1965-1967. From assistant professor to professor pediatrics U. Louisville Medical School, 1967-1975, associate director to director Louisville Twin Study, 1986.
Member review panel National Institutes of Health, 1991-1995.

Served with United States Navy, 1951-1955. Fellow International Society Twin Studies, American Psychological Association, American Psychological Society, American Association of Applied and Preventive Psychology. Member Society Research Child Development, American Association for the Advancement of Science, Behavior Genetics Association, International Society Behavior Development, International Society Infant Study, Phi Beta Kappa, Sigma Xi.
Married Ute I. Debus, July 10, 1962 (divorced). Children: Laura Steele, Jason Gaverick.
